Market Development History

In the early 2000s, biological monitoring in Slovakia relied heavily on passive settle plates and manual volumetric sampling. These methods provided retrospective data, often resulting in a 48-to-72 hour delay between sampling and result confirmation, which was insufficient for critical medical interventions.

Between 2010 and 2020, the transition toward active sampling and early fluorescence-based technologies began. The introduction of rapid PCR and automated kultur systems allowed Slovakian laboratories to reduce detection windows, moving the industry toward the early stages of semi-automated bioaerosol detection.

From 2021 onwards, the focus shifted toward "Live Detection." The integration of IoT and high-flow sampling has enabled a shift from periodic testing to continuous monitoring, allowing for immediate alerts when biological thresholds are exceeded in clinical settings.

What is the difference between bioaerosol detection and general air quality monitoring?

While general monitoring tracks dust and CO2, bioaerosol detection specifically targets biological entities like bacteria, viruses, and fungi using selective sampling and biological markers.
